    About your consultant

    Mr Jai Seth

    BSc(Hons) MBBS MRCS MSc(Urol) MD(Res) FRCS(Urol)

    Mr Jai Seth is a Consultant Urological Surgeon practising at King Edward VII's Hospital, New Victoria Hospital, Nuffield Health Parkside Hospital, and The London Bladder Clinic. He has previously practised at St George's University Hospital, Epsom and Kingston Hospitals, Cromwell Hospital, and Spire St Anthony's Hospital. He specialises in the assessment and treatment of urinary conditions in both men and women, from urinary incontinence, overactive bladder, and stress incontinence to benign prostate enlargement, urinary tract infections, and interstitial cystitis.

    After graduating from Guy's, King's and St Thomas' Medical School in 2005, he trained at University College Hospital and Guy's Hospital before receiving a national research award from The Urology Foundation for his work on bladder dysfunction. He was awarded a Doctorate from University College London for this research, and after several years of fellowship training in functional urology, joined the specialist register in 2017 and was appointed Consultant in 2018. In 2025, he was nominated for a Public Choice for Outstanding CARE Award at St George's and Epsom & St Helier University Hospitals.

    Experience across the full range of urological care

    Clincial practice

    His practice centres around individualised treatment plans, with the aim of improving quality of life and helping patients return to their best selves. He believes that the best outcomes for lower urinary tract conditions start with an accurate urodynamic evaluation, and has performed thousands of urological procedures since starting his practice.

    He co-leads the Urodynamic, Female Urology and Neuro-Urology service at St George's Hospital, supports the continence services at Epsom and Kingston Hospitals, and is part of a specialised team at the Royal Marsden Hospital providing cancer survivorship care for men with post-prostatectomy incontinence. He also provides urology support for bladder management at the Royal Hospital for Neurodisability in Putney, has established Bladder Botox and Urethral Bulking services, and co-leads the urology prosthetic service offering artificial sphincter implantation. He has treated over 2,000 Bladder Botox patients since 2009.

    He co-founded and leads the HOLEP (Holmium Laser Enucleation of the Prostate) programme at St George's and Kingston Hospitals, and led the team that pioneered Robotic Colposuspension in the UK, a procedure that has benefited thousands of women with stress urinary incontinence. He also has particular expertise in sacral nerve stimulation (SNS), including complex implantation and revision surgery for patients whose previous treatment has not been successful. At King Edward VII's Hospital, he delivers a comprehensive overactive bladder pathway, guiding patients from initial assessment through to advanced interventions such as sacral nerve stimulation. He also has expertise in Transurethral Resection of the Prostate (TURP), urodynamic testing, fascial sling, Rezum, and UroLift.

    Beyond clinical work, he has co-authored over 40 peer-reviewed publications, including a chapter in the Handbook of Clinical Neurology, and presents research internationally. Formerly a Senior Lecturer at St George's University of London Medical School, he is an active speaker for increasing awareness and support for patients with urinary incontinence, and serves as the National Clinical Lead for Urology at 18 Week Support, coordinating post-pandemic recovery of urology services across NHS hospitals. He is a member of the British Association of Urological Surgeons, the International Continence Society, and the European Association of Urology.
